Jeremy Corbyn MP refused to answer a reporter's question on the Labour Party antisemitism row as he left his home on Wednesday morning. The Campaign Against Antisemitism (CAA) has referred the party to the Equality and Human Rights Commission and made a complaint to Labour about comments by Mr Corbyn and his hosting of a Holocaust Memorial Day event in 2010 at which speakers reportedly compared the actions of Israel in Gaza to the Nazis. The Labour leader has apologised for "concerns and anxiety" caused by his hosting of the event. Report by Jonesia.
